Introduction
Cross-border business transactions are a defining feature of today’s global economy, enabling organizations to expand markets, access resources, and build international partnerships. These transactions, however, operate within complex legal environments shaped by multiple jurisdictions, regulatory systems, and international legal standards.
An effective legal framework for cross-border business transactions provides clarity on applicable laws, contractual obligations, regulatory compliance, and dispute resolution mechanisms. Without a structured legal approach, organizations may face heightened legal, financial, and reputational risks that can undermine strategic objectives and operational stability.
Understanding and applying cross-border legal frameworks allows organizations to conduct international business with confidence, manage regulatory uncertainty, and align commercial activities with global legal requirements. It also supports sound governance, risk mitigation, and sustainable international growth.
